See, Sprint has just launched a new service being introduced by Moderati. Called MobileFaker, this service is designed to help you save face while allowing you to escape from social situations that you might otherwise be forced to endure.

Stuck in a bad date? MobileFaker can save you with escape tools like the "faux calls" function. Being pestered by an annoying loser with bad facial dandruff and an ever-present wedgie? Give him your "faux number."

OK, it sounds more like a social shield than a social weapon, but MobileFaker also has other fun features like pick-up lines and put-downs. It even has a fake breathalyzer and a Get Hip Quick feature (yeah, we wonder how that works too).

Mobile Faker is available as a JME application on Sprint Nextel under the Applications > Entertainment menu on the handset, with support for more carriers and platforms currently in the works.
